What is an Orifice Restrictor?
An orifice restrictor is a simple device used to control the flow of liquid through a pipe. It works by creating a small opening that limits the amount of fluid passing through. This restriction helps reduce pressure and velocity, which in turn lowers the chance of cavitation.
Cavitation happens when liquid pressure drops below vapor pressure, causing bubbles to form and collapse violently. This can damage pipes, valves, and pumps. By using an orifice restrictor, the flow is controlled to avoid these dangerous pressure drops.
Orifice restrictors are often made from durable materials like stainless steel. They are easy to install and require little maintenance. Their simplicity makes them a cost-effective solution for many industrial applications.

Practical Tips for Implementing Flow Control Solutions
If you are considering upgrading your flow control system, here are some practical tips based on my experience with Restrict Flow LLC products:
Assess Your Current System
Identify areas where cavitation or flow instability occurs. Look for signs like noise, vibration, or frequent equipment failure.
Choose the Right Device
Select orifice restrictors or other flow control devices that match your pressure and flow requirements.
Work with Experts
Consult with Restrict Flow LLC or similar specialists to design a solution tailored to your needs.
Plan Installation Carefully
Ensure minimal disruption by scheduling installation during planned downtime.
Monitor Performance
After installation, track flow rates and equipment condition to verify improvements.
Maintain Regularly
Even simple devices need periodic checks to ensure they remain clean and functional.
Following these steps will help you get the most value from your flow control investment.
